package org.eclipse.qvtd.doc.exe2016.tests;
import java.util.ArrayList;
import java.util.Collections;
import java.util.List;
import org.eclipse.emf.ecore.EObject;
import org.eclipse.jdt.annotation.NonNull;
import org.eclipse.qvtd.xtext.qvtcore.tests.list2list.doublylinkedlist.DoublyLinkedList;
import org.eclipse.qvtd.xtext.qvtcore.tests.list2list.doublylinkedlist.DoublylinkedlistFactory;
import org.eclipse.qvtd.xtext.qvtcore.tests.list2list.doublylinkedlist.Element;
public class DoublyLinkedListGenerator
{
public static void checkModel(@NonNull DoublyLinkedList list, int testSize) {
List<Element> elements = list.getOwnedElements();
assert elements.size() == testSize-1;
int i = 0;
for (Element element = list.getHeadElement(); element != null; element = element.getTarget()) {
assert element.getName().equals("e-" + (i > 0 ? testSize-i : 1));
if ((i > 0) && (element == list.getHeadElement())) {
break;
}
i++;
}
assert i == testSize-1;
i = 0;
for (Element element = list.getHeadElement(); element != null; element = element.getSource()) {
if ((i > 0) && (element == list.getHeadElement())) {
break;
}
assert element.getName().equals("e-" + (i+1));
i++;
}
assert i == testSize-1;
}
public static @NonNull List<@NonNull ? extends EObject> createDoublyLinkedListModel(int nElements) {
DoublyLinkedList list = DoublylinkedlistFactory.eINSTANCE.createDoublyLinkedList();
Element prevElement = null;
List<Element> elements = new ArrayList<>(nElements-1);
for (int n = 1; n < nElements; n++) {
Element element = DoublylinkedlistFactory.eINSTANCE.createElement();
element.setName("e-" + n);
elements.add(element);
if (n == 1) {
list.setHeadElement(element);
}
if (n == nElements-1) {
list.getHeadElement().setSource(element);
}
if (prevElement != null) {
element.setSource(prevElement);
}
prevElement = element;
}
list.getOwnedElements().addAll(elements);
int i = 1;
for (Element element = list.getHeadElement(); element != null; element = element.getTarget()) {
if ((i > 1) && (element == list.getHeadElement())) {
break;
}
i++;
}
assert i == nElements;
return Collections.singletonList(list);
}
public static void garbageCollect() throws InterruptedException {
for (int y = 0; y < 5; y++) {
System.gc();
Thread.sleep(100);
}
}
}
